Nowadays, any type of company, large, small, traditional or online, demands professionals with specialized knowledge in the areas of information technology management. And it does not matter if a company is directly focused on the area of technologies, the reality is that currently they all handle, manage and make use of various frontier technologies, generating a huge amount of information that needs to be processed and managed intelligently to support your business strategies. 

In this context, the Master in Information Technology Management is an educational alternative that arises as a response to the need of local, national and international companies to have professionals specialized in the areas of management and administration of information technologies.  Companies require the knowledge and skills of a person who knows how to communicate transversally and vertically within a company, managing and communicating the needs and solutions to problems related to emerging technologies.

Innovation is a determining capacity for companies that are in constant competition to attract more customers, delivering products and services with high value added. In the absence of innovations, companies could lag behind in increasingly dynamic and competitive business environments. Innovation confers advantages to companies that seek to maintain a high level of performance in current and emerging industries, in a context in which the technological revolution has placed us on the threshold of a new era, that of Industry 4.0 and the consequent transformation that will imply for organizations.

The Master in Innovation for Business Development (MID) develops skills to propose original ideas and projects, applying appropriate techniques and methodologies, to develop innovative solutions and ventures with high value added. It also develops the skills of these professionals to manage the mobilization of resources for entrepreneurship and the drive for changes necessary to transform the culture of organizations into a culture oriented to innovation.

Engineering has been one of the great enablers of progress in modern society, allowing humans to transcend their natural limits. Nowadays, circumstances have changed, with the new challenges arising, such as overpopulation, growing pressures on natural resources, hyper-connected societies, and most importantly, climate change. Given this panorama, there is a growing need to prepare engineers with a broader and more analytical vision, essential for a modern society based on scientific thinking, fact-based decision making, and critical dialogue.

The Master in Engineering Sciences (MCI) seeks to meet this challenge by training researchers and professionals with a strategic vision to identify and solve important problems and the ability to generate innovations.

Research and Innovation of manufacturing processes and products require scientists and technologists capable of solving complex problems, and of proposing disruptive solutions in different areas of knowledge. While studying the Master of Science in Manufacturing Systems, students will participate in inspiring projects that provide them with the skills to successfully meet these and other next-generation manufacturing challenges, in fields such as Industry 4.0, Nanotechnology, Bioengineering and Industries such as Automotive and Aerospace.

The growing demand for the development and optimization of processes in sectors such as industry, food, agriculture, health, and diagnostics has fostered the incorporation of biotechnological methods for the creation of new products and services. Therefore, developments in the field of biotechnology can benefit a large segment of the population with its vast areas of application. Graduates from the Ph.D. in Biotechnology from Tecnológico de Monterrey are able to work in the academic, scientific, and industrial environments, including the creation of knowledge.
